Common Emergency & Storm Damage Problems We See in Villa Hills Homes
- Manual carries over steep, slippery terrain delay tarp installation. On the steepest Villa Hills lots, a loaded shingle truck physically cannot get close enough to use a roofing conveyor. Material costs and labor hours run higher than identical square footage on flat terrain in Erlanger or Independence. Water damage spreads while crews haul gear uphill.
- Multi-plane roofs common to Villa Hills’s split-levels have extra valleys where storm debris collects. These hidden accumulation points cause leaks that standard inspections miss. A roofer who treats your roof as a single plane will overlook the valley between your main roof and your garage wing.
- Ice dams form more aggressively on complex rooflines with varying pitches. Northern Kentucky’s Ohio River valley position subjects Villa Hills to punishing freeze-thaw cycling. Ice accumulation events stress flashings and gutters, and steep-pitched roofs shed ice sheets that damage lower roof sections, gutters, and landscaping below.
- Summer humidity and heat cycling accelerate shingle granule loss faster than in drier inland markets. Older Villa Hills roofs already past their service life lose protective coating quickly, exposing bare asphalt to UV damage and making storm penetration more likely.
Pricing for Emergency & Storm Damage in Villa Hills, KY
Honest numbers for honest work. Emergency tarping in Villa Hills typically runs $400-$850 for standard residential roofs, with steep-lot manual carries adding $150-$400 depending on vertical distance and material weight. Storm damage repair for isolated issues like blown-off shingles or damaged flashing ranges from $250-$750. Tree damage with structural penetration starts around $800 and scales with hole size, decking replacement, and interior water damage remediation. Full wind or hail damage restoration on complex multi-plane roofs can run $8,000-$18,000.
These ranges reflect real Villa Hills conditions: the terrain demands more labor hours, and we do not cut corners on safety or staging. What affects your final cost? Roof pitch, number of planes, accessibility for equipment, material choice, and whether interior damage requires concurrent repair.
